This week, four different congressional hearings on immigration took place at the same time. Maria and Julio discuss one where Secretary of Homeland Security Kirstjen Nielsen testified that she was unaware of the long-lasting effects family separation has on migrant children. They also talk about R. Kelly’s interview with Gayle King, and how to grapple with sexual abuse allegations against celebrity idols.
